COMPUTER AIDED DIMENSIONAL SYNTHESIS OF LINEAR ROTATING GUIDE-BAR MECHANISM

Qiu Jianxin;Wang Jieren   

  1. Changchun staff & Worker University Institute of Opt & Fine Mech
  • Published:1998-03-01

Abstract: Transformed the six-bar guide-bar mechanism realizing linear displacement in automatic instruments in to a basic rotating guide-bar mechanism, established the mathematical model of velocity approaching constant by the classical approximate synthesis theory and the modern error theory, discussed the influences of the existent region of main mechanismic parameters on kinematic and dynamic properties, analysed the theoretical transmission ratio error, advances systematic, complete steps and methods for dimensional synthesis of this mechanism with computer aided design. All information about initial values for design is provided by the chart, thus the synthesis can be carried out by minicomputer, the process shows that it is easy to converge, and the optimum equal approximation guarantees the error of derived mechanism in the approximation region is minimal.
